Buying Guide

Plastic Parts Bins Buying Guide

Plastic parts bins are the backbone of small-parts organization in warehouses, manufacturing plants, repair shops and stockrooms. Most of the bins we carry are injection molded in the USA and virtually unbreakable. When choosing parts bins, these are the characteristics that matter most:

Durability

Parts bins live a hard life — dropped, dragged, overloaded and stacked shift after shift. Our parts bins are injection molded in the USA from heavy-duty polypropylene, making them virtually unbreakable and resistant to chemicals, water and general wear. They hold their shape fully loaded and keep performing through years of daily industrial use.

Size and Depth

Parts bins run from compact 5" x 4" x 3" hanging bins up to extra-large stacking bins 42" deep. Match the bin to the part: shallow bins for small hardware, deep hopper bins for bulky components. Shelf bins come in 12", 18" and 24" depths, sized to fit the most common shelving units.

Hopper-Front Access

An open hopper front lets you reach parts without unstacking or removing the bin — the single biggest efficiency gain over lidded boxes. Contents stay accessible even when bins are stacked several high or hung on a rail, which is why open-front bins are the standard for order picking and assembly lines.

Stacking and Hanging

Anti-slide ledges lock stacked bins securely in place, even when fully loaded. Built-in rear hangers let the same bins hang from louvered panels, rails and racks, so you can move between shelf storage, wall storage and bench storage without changing bins as workflows evolve.

Visibility and Labeling

Parts bins come in a range of colors so you can color-code inventory by line, zone or customer — many companies organize their warehouse with different colored shelf bins. Most bins include molded label slots or holders for part numbers and barcodes, and clear tip-out cups and wire mesh bins offer full visibility of contents.

Dividers and Accessories

Most parts bins accept optional length or width dividers to split a single bin into multiple compartments, and many take covers to keep out dust and dirt. With label kits and window accessories added, one bin series can organize everything from screws and fasteners to complete subassemblies.

Explore by type

Types of Plastic Parts Bins

Stack and Hang Bins

Stack and hang bins are the most widely used plastic parts bins in industrial and commercial settings. Their reinforced open-front design gives quick access to contents while anti-slide ledges keep stacked bins secure, and built-in rear hangers let the same bins hang from louvered panels, rails and racks. Available in a wide range of sizes and colors, they are the go-to choice for high-speed inventory picking, parts visibility and color-coded organization in warehouses, stockrooms and manufacturing plants.

Extra Large Stacking Bins

Extra large stacking bins are built for bulky and oversized items that ordinary parts bins can't handle. Available in depths of 24", 30", 36" and 42", these injection-molded bins deliver exceptional strength and stack reliably even when fully loaded. The open-front design keeps large parts, tools and supplies accessible while the deep hopper protects contents — ideal for warehouse shelving, pallet rack and floor-stacked storage.

Nesting Shelf Bins

Shelf bins are made in 12", 18" and 24" depths, perfectly sized to fit the most common shelving units. Their open hopper fronts keep contents accessible on the shelf, they nest inside each other when empty to conserve space, and label slots make identification and color-coding easy. Virtually unbreakable and easy to clean, they are a staple in pharmacies, warehouses, repair shops and parts departments.

Wire Mesh Bins

Wire mesh bins are designed with a nickel-chrome finish and a 3/8" x 3/8" grid pattern that allows complete visibility of the bin's contents while keeping storage dust- and dirt-free. Their ultra-strong construction provides superior hang capacity — ideal for IV fluid storage or any application where hang strength is vital — and a rear hanger lets them hang from any louvered wall panel or rail system.

Clear Tip-Out Bins

Space-saving tip-out bins keep small and medium parts organized, sorted and easy to find. The clear, injection-molded cups tip open smoothly to a 45° angle, lift out entirely for easy restocking, and each cup has its own label slot. Housing units stack on a bench or hang from walls using standard rails and frames, making them a favorite for hardware, fasteners and electronic components.

ESD-Safe Parts Bins

ESD-safe parts bins are essential wherever electrostatic-sensitive devices are handled, such as electronics manufacturing and repair. Injection molded from a carbon-filled copolymer polypropylene with an electrostatic decay rate of less than 0.1 second, the conductive material forms a barrier that protects components from electromagnetic interference, electrostatic and induced fields. Choose from ESD-safe stacking bins, shelf bins and dividable grid containers.

Super Tuff Euro Drawers

Super Tuff Euro Drawers (QED Series) are designed to store heavy parts, supplies, tools and equipment. Injection molded from virgin-grade high-impact polystyrene at a full 12-gauge thickness, they are available in nine sizes and four colors (blue, yellow, gray and red) and work with open and closed shelving units as well as pick racks — turning ordinary shelving into heavy-duty drawer storage.

Interlocking Storage Cabinets

Modular interlocking storage cabinets are perfect for organizing hundreds of small parts in one compact footprint. These durable, high-impact polystyrene cabinets interlock both horizontally and vertically so you can build a custom configuration to fit your space, and pre-drilled holes on the back make wall mounting simple. The removable, rust-proof drawers feature recessed handles with slotted label holders for fast identification.

Gravity Shelf Bin Organizers

Gravity shelf bin organizers are among the most popular pick racks available today. Their sloped shelves help bin contents slide toward the front of the bin for quick and easy order and parts picking, and every unit comes complete with plastic shelf bins that accept optional labels and dividers. A proven layout for high-volume picking lines and parts counters.

Louvered Panel, Rail and Rack Systems with Bins

Louvered panel, rail and rack systems offer a modular, space-efficient way to put parts bins on walls, benches, carts and floor racks. Panels are built from 16-gauge cold-rolled steel with a durable baked-enamel finish, and bins of various sizes hang securely and rearrange in seconds as workflows change. Ideal for point-of-use storage in workshops, assembly areas and service vehicles.

Shelving with Bins

Shelving-with-bins packages combine wire shelves, steel shelves, cabinets or louvered systems with industrial-strength storage bins in a single pre-configured unit — one SKU, one delivery, no assembly guesswork. They are the fastest way to stand up a complete parts storage system, from a single bench rack to a full stockroom.

Modular Stacking Baskets

Modular wire stacking baskets are open metal storage bins for parts, supplies and inventory that need visibility and airflow. Built for 18", 21" and 24" deep shelving units, each chrome basket adjusts on 1" increments and supports up to 110 lbs, and collar hooks make baskets easy to remove or reposition as product sizes change. Use them on stationary shelving or add casters for a mobile storage system.
